Using brigthen and enhance together in iPhoto2
Feb 04, '03 09:40:58AM
Contributed by: ibnabouna
One of the most touted features of iPhoto2 is the new Enhance feature, which basically adjusts brightness, contrast, and saturation. The intuitive way to use this feature is to simply click on the Enhance button when looking at a photo.
But let's say you're working with dark images or not so vivid images and you want to really brighten things up. Here's what you do:
- Adjust the Brightness control when viewing the picture to a setting that looks bright enough to you. Don't worry about the dark areas; just focus on the light areas.
- Click the Enhance button.
iPhoto2 will leave the brightness setting alone and will just focus on the darks, i.e., contrast, and saturation.This has the capacity to really brighten up a lot of pictures and make things much more vivid than they were before.
